Cancellation of the Consumer Carbon Tax

As a result of this move, the national average price of gasoline in Canada fell. The removal of the consumer carbon tax also weakened efforts to transition to sustainable energy, as the absence of economic incentives to reduce carbon emissions may reduce consumers' motivation to adopt eco-friendly practices.

What changed

The consumer carbon tax was initially implemented by the Trudeau government to curb greenhouse gas emissions by placing a financial burden on carbon-intensive products and services, thereby encouraging households and businesses to shift toward cleaner alternatives.
